Abstract: Site selection planning of abandoned dreg field during expressway construction concerns the economic benefits and the environment contamination et al..GIS has powerful space analysis function, such as space superposition and buffer analysis et al., which is helpful for site selection of abandoned dreg field.With Zhengjiaya tunnel abandoned dreg field of Yichang-Badong expressway as a case, remote sensing image processing and GIS were utilized to process relief map vectorially in site selection area to build Digital Elevation Model (DEM) of the selected area.Based on relative GIS spatial analysis including overlay analysis of remote sense image and DEM, and buffer analysis, the optimum site for site selection planning was selected, and the volume at the chosen site was calculated, which can hold the expected volume of abandoned dreg.This method with combination of remote sensing image processing and GIS provides new ways for site selection planning, and the research results have a practical value for improving the design and construction of expressway abandoned dreg field.
Key words: Abandoned dreg field, Site selection planning, Remote sense image, GIS
